Caleb Williams Aпd The Chicago Bears Lose Thaпksgiviпg Game Iп The Most Frυstratiпg Way

 

Caleb Williams (Photo via Twitter)
During the second half of Thursday’s game at Detroit, Bears quarterback Caleb
Williams tried to fake a player instead of going out of bounds, and he paid the price
for it with a vicious hit to his lower extremities.
His left knee buckled, and it initially looked like he might have suffered a significant
knee injury. Fortunately, Williams would be checked out and returned to the game
without missing an offensive snap.
After the game, Caleb Williams made it known he was not a fan of the hit he took
from Detroit Lions linebacker Jack Campbell.
“Um, knees fine,” Williams told reporters vig Mike Florio of ProFootballTalk.
“Yeah, I—that play was funky. Just pi at way. | don’t really—you know, |
didn’t really appreciate the play. He just kind of dove straight at my knee. So |
didn’t really get that. Definitely kind of frustrated about that one, just cause
you know, whatever. Yeah, knee’s good. Nothing wrong with it. Think I just got
a bruise. But the play was—the play was funky.”

Caleb Williams may not have liked the hit, but it most certainly legal. When a
quarterback becomes a runner, a hit at or below the knee is legal.

Campbell will not and should not face any punishment.

The Bears lost the game, 23-20, and dropped their sixth consecutive game.
